Heidelberg vs. Kent State University at Stark
Both Heidelberg University and Kent State University at Stark are 4 years schools located in Ohio. The following statements compare Heidelberg University and Kent State University at Stark with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Heidelberg's tuition ($33,600) is more expensive than Kent State University at Stark ($16,541).

- Heidelberg's students to faculty ratio (15 to 1) is lower than Kent State University at Stark (21 to 1).
- Kent State University at Stark (3,433 students) is larger than Heidelberg (1,059 students) with more enrolled students.
- Heidelberg ($23,693) has higher amount of financial aid than Kent State University at Stark ($4,930).
- Heidelberg's graduation rate (50%) is higher than Kent State University at Stark (37%).
